<p>So here are some handy dandy tips for your Insanity 25 attempts:</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399; font-weight: bold;">1) Don’t Be Drunk</span>. You laugh, but in our guild, sometimes you have to be clear on that one.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399;"><span style="font-weight: bold;">2) Take a Deep Breath</span>.</span> Relax. Nothing can kill an attempt faster than anxiety and frayed nerves.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399; font-weight: bold;">3) Do a Regular Run First</span><span style="font-weight: bold;">.</span> Yes, I know – it’s a yawnfest. Think of it as stretching before your workout – it’s a warmup. We actually run 2 TotC 25 group and split up mains with alts – it livens things up a bit, and gets our other toons some shinies. Also, on occasionally laggy servers like ours, it’s a good way to test the stability waters and decide if that will be a detrimental factor in any attempts. It’s also a good way to make sure any UI or macro changes you made are functioning properly.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399; font-weight: bold;">4) We Need them Stinkin’ Rezzes.</span> Insurance is always a great thing. You have Anks, Brezzes, and soulstones – USE THEM. And make sure they are up before the next fight. It does mean some lengthy downtime between bosses, but use it to get any new gear ready, go have a smoke, bio, or just relax. If it’s going to be longer than 20 minutes, go knock out an Ony or VoA if its up.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399;"><span style="font-weight: bold;">5) Crack a Cold One.</span> </span>Frost pots in phase 3. Use one.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399; font-weight: bold;">6) Find a way to fix it!!</span><span style="font-weight: bold;"> </span>If you’re doing an Insanity attempt, you’ve already killed Anub, and most likely have A Tribute to Mad Skill. Take the days before the raid reset and your attempt to review your logs from previous wipes. What happened? How could you fix it? If we had done a better job of analyzing, we would have added a 7th healer awhile ago and had this first.</p>
<p><span style="color: #993399; font-weight: bold;">7) Ain’t No ‘I’ in Team, Baby.</span> Sometimes those raid adjustments to fix problems will include switching people in and out. Maybe you need more DPS, less melee, more healers – whatever. If you’re asked to step out for legitimate reasons, don’t take it personally. Progression raiding is done as a team, and achievements like these are a guild activity. You succeed when the guild does, so don’t let your ego get in the way of that kill.</p>

<p>A couple of tips, some that were also discussed at <a href="http://www.worldofmatticus.com/2009/03/20/13-tips-to-be-a-naxx-immortal-and-undying/">Matticus</a>.</p>
<ol>
<li>Do Razuvious First &#8211; if you wipe doing MC&#8217;s don&#8217;t kill him, everyone zone out, and reform the raid with a new raid leader. You haven&#8217;t been ID&#8217;d yet.</p>
</li>
<li> Have your priests be ready with Guardian Spirit. I had been Disc up until our last few weeks really pushing for Immortal, having a GS ready for a DC on Sapph for a deep breath (watch the DBM timer for the breath, and put it up on the DC&#8217;d so your GS buff doesnt wear off&#8212; that happened to me 2 weeks ago).
</li>
<li>DISABLE MODS &#8211; No one cares about damage or healing meters on an Immortal Run. It is all about control and being clean. Epeening about your DPS doesnt help the raid.
</li>
<li>Use Sapph&#8217;s room to plan out your KT positioning, the worst thing you can do is chain Frost Blasts and suddenly you have 3 people with Frost Blast and your healers have to pick up your mistake.
</li>
<li>Go into each fight with a plan, stop before each boss and go over what you need to do. Naxx at this point for you, if you are doing immortal, should be Easy Mode, so stopping to recap what you need to do may seem annoying, but can be helpful. For example, reminding people to stay spread out on Zeliek as to not chain Holy Bolt.
</li>
<li>Discussion, discussion, discussion. If you fail an Immortal run, continue on as if it still is Immortal (for practice), and the next day have a Forums discussion about what you need to do to fix problem X. </li>

<p>The key to many of these achievements is being smart and having strong DPS. I will again refer to a quote from <a href="http://www.tardfactor.com/"><span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_9">TardFactor</span></a> &#8220;higher DPS is the best MP5 there is&#8221;.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=1859"><span style="font-weight: bold;">Arachnophobia</span></a><br /><span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_10">Matticus</span> did a great write up on <a href="http://www.worldofmatticus.com/2009/01/21/achievement-tips-arachnophobia/">Arachnophobia tips</a>, so I really don&#8217;t want to usurp any of that thunder. I do have some points to add though: Do loot last if you are worried about time. You can go back and do loot on all 3 bosses before going into the next wing. The bosses/loot won&#8217;t <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_11">despawn</span> in the 20 minutes that it should take to do this Achievement. Or just have the master looter do it from afar. You can assign loot to anyone in the instance.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2140"><span style="font-weight: bold;"><span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_12">Momma</span> Said Knock You Out</span></a><br />What we typically do to control this fight is to kill the Followers and leave up the Worshippers. We left the worshipers on our <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_13">offtank</span> and had a Druid <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_14">maintank</span> <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_15">Faerlina</span>. We chose a druid to simply soak up more of her damage during Frenzy. Shamans need to have poison cleanse totems out, and the healers need to be ready to step up healing during Frenzies. Use <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_17">cooldowns</span> to keep the tank up if needed. Other than that, its simply heal through her increased damage. If your DPS is strong, you shouldn&#8217;t be spending much time with Frenzy; she should die quickly.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2139"><span style="font-weight: bold;">The Safety Dance</span></a><br />If you have people who have lag/connection issues: sit them out for this fight. The fight isn&#8217;t a DPS race, it is purely a &#8220;don&#8217;t stand in the fire&#8221; fight. You could conceivably 2 man this fight: one tank, and one healer.  Healers watch the people who are falling behind. (Week to week it usually is the same people.) Be ready to Shield them or snap a <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_18">COH</span> on them or even Guardian Spirit/Pain Supression. Stay as close to the platform as you can without getting <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_19">AOEd</span>, the distance between the safe zones is much shorter.</p>
<p><a style="font-weight: bold;" href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2177">And They Would All Go Down Together</a><br /><span style="font-style: italic;">This fight is all about control. </span>Split your DPS into 4 groups. Assign each DPS group to each Boss. Split your healers accordingly. We ran 1 healer on each ranged tank, and then split the rest up on the front two tank groups. Stay with your group: DPS, Healers and Tanks and rotate together. DPS needs to be ready to stop <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_20">DPSing</span> and just move with their groups if they get too far ahead of the other groups. This isn&#8217;t a DPS race, it is all about control. Stop <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_21">DoTs</span> at 10% and slowly peel them down to 2-3%, you don&#8217;t want your <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_22">DoTs</span> to push one of them over too soon. Once all 4 are at 2-3% and you have split your DPS appropriately take them out.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=1857"><span style="font-weight: bold;">Make Quick <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_23">Werk</span> of Him</span></a><br />This is perhaps one of the more cut and dry achievements. Plan and simple: DPS harder. What can you do to make DPS increase. Short answer: Bring fewer healers.  We do this with 5 healers. 1 on the MT, 2 on the two <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_24">OTs</span>. Your healers should be able to spam heals for 3 minutes, so having &#8220;only&#8221; 5 healers is a non-issue&#8230; heck, if you can bring fewer, even better. That is 17 DPS. If you are going to do this fight, be ready to wipe to reset. Use the in-game achievement tracker to see the countdown timer. <span style="font-style: italic;">HOLD on Heroism.</span> The trick on this fight is to know if your BASE DPS fast enough. If you blow heroism in the first minute, you really don&#8217;t have a grasp if you are on pace. What you don&#8217;t want to do is learn too late that you are going to miss it by 2 seconds, since you have then wasted a week&#8217;s reset. Once you hit the 1 minute mark, your raid leader is going to need to make a judgement call- with that baseline DPS PLUS Heroism will you make it? If a wipe is called, EVERYONE must die to clear out the Exhaustion/Heroism <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_26">Debuff</span> and try again.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2179"><span style="font-weight: bold;">Shocking! </span></a><br />This achievement so many guilds struggle on. Heck, we only got this last night, and according to www.WoWProgress.com had it as US Rank 178<span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_27">th</span> and Realm 1st. However, this achievement is simply a &#8220;pay attention&#8221; fight. That being said, you do need to be ready to adjust if something goes wrong. If someone <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_28">DC&#8217;s</span>, move around them&#8230; shift the whole raid away from them and continue on. Further, if they come back online they should stay out of the groups until they get a polarity back. To quote a <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_29">guildy</span>, &#8220;You literally run back and forth depending on what color you get. I&#8217;m pretty sure mice do a version of this in lab tests.&#8221; Be aware, be aware, be aware.</p>
<p><a style="font-weight: bold;" href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2147">The Hundred Club</a><br />Simple: no Frost Resist armor, no Pally Aura, only Mark of the Wild. The net difference between the damage taken from the <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_30">AOE</span> DOT is changing from 10-12% resist(<span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_31">MoTW</span> only) to a 18-20% partial resist(<span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_32">MoTW</span> &amp; Aura) . Healers be aware, you will have increased duty on this fight since more damage is going out, however the net difference is fairly negligible. If you are struggling, have some of your hybrid DPS classes (Elemental Shaman and <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_33">Boomkin</span>) assist on healing and try again.</p>
<p><a style="font-weight: bold;" href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2185">Just Can&#8217;t Get Enough</a><br />18 <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_34">Aboms</span> in Phase 1, once we tried this we found it incredibly easy. Just have your tank proactively pull them, and burn them down fast. Assign 1 or 2 people to DPS the skeletons as they come, and call out the banshees when they come too. Other than that, focus on your 18 <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_35">Aboms</span>. Keep count. We kill 1 or 2 more than we think we need just to be safe. You won&#8217;t get the achievement credit until <span style="font-style: italic;">after </span>KT dies, so be sure you got 18, otherwise you&#8217;re waiting another week.</p>
<p><a style="font-weight: bold;" href="http://www.wowhead.com/?achievement=2183">Spore Loser</a><br />This is <span style="font-style: italic;">not</span> part of Heroic: Glory of the Raider. This encounter was pretty buggy up until 3.08 and often caused you to fail the achievement by having the spores <span style="font-style: italic;"><span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_36">despawn</span></span>. Just be sure your tank keeps moving from the spores, and your classes that have passive buffs that do damage to attackers as the spores will aggro on players and attack them. That means Thorns, Molten Armor, Wandering Plague, and the like need to be either turned off or <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_37">spec&#8217;d</span> out of. Our Unholy <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_38">DK</span> <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_39">respec&#8217;d</span> for this fight. Losing the buff does make for a longer fight, and the damage to the raid by the spores does strain the healers some (on a fight were healing can&#8217;t happen a bulk of the time), however we only added about 1 minute to our normal fight time. On this achievement, per <span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_40">WoWProgress</span>.com, we actually tied for US 2<span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_41">nd</span>, and World 4<span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_42">th</span> with a few other guilds. Give the achievement a try, I think you&#8217;ll be pleasantly surprised.</p>

<p>Some tips for those healers who are doing it now.</p>
<p>1.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Don&#8217;t bring too many healers.</span> 6 even 5 is enough. DPS needs to be strong to take the drakes down, so you don&#8217;t have to deal with the crazy empowered Flame Breaths for too long.<br />2.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Healer CD Rotations need to be proactive. </span>Guardian Spirit and Pain Suppression last 10 and 8 seconds, respectively. If you know a breath is coming&#8230; cast it a few seconds early. It may very well save your life due to running from flame walls.<br />3.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Control Ventrilo chatter. </span>Too much noise on a very busy fight can cause a cooldown call to be missed.<br />4.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Rotate healing assignments.</span> If you are on the first CD for the Flame Breath, rotate to a new assignment moving the 2nd or 3rd CD for Flame Breath to move to the MT. It makes it much easier on them to watch for the Breath. We had our Disc Priest move from the Sarth Tank to the Drake Tank,a nd I moved from the Drake Tank to the Sarth Tank after the first CD was used. It really made me knowing (visually) when I should pop my Guardian Spirit.<br />5. <span style="font-weight: bold;">Watch Sartharion, not the cast bar</span>. He rears back before taking a breath, actually a split second or two before actually beginning the cast bar, so you get a little bit more time.</p>
<p>Practice makes perfect. Control the fight and it is yours.</p>
